Original Message:   braiding and knotting-
if you use the greatest possible amount of strands that will fit through the holes of all the beads then any braiding, macrame or knotting between the beads will be too fat to slide inside. it looks as though this may be a 4- or 6- strand braid, or else "crowning" -something i teach and which is always very lovely with the large-holed trade beads. the loop appears to be buttonhole stitch. then the only bit where you have to be ingenious is hiding any cut-off ends.
